Rajska d.o.o. and Elog: Reusable Plastic Packaging as the Key to a More Sustainable and Efficient Future

Rajska d.o.o. is committed to investing in sustainable solutions aimed at reducing its carbon footprint, and a key part of this effort is the use of reusable plastic crates (RPC) in cooperation with Elog. The implementation of the RPC system eliminates the need for disposable packaging, which significantly reduces the amount of waste and emissions associated with its production and disposal. In addition, the optimization of logistics and storage additionally contributes to lower transport costs and CO₂ emissions.

RPC Packaging – An Innovation for Sustainable Agriculture
In the agricultural sector, timely and safe delivery of fresh produce is essential for product quality and customer satisfaction. Rajska d.o.o. uses Elog’s reusable RPC packaging, which enables:
Waste reduction – Replacing cardboard packaging with RPCs significantly cuts down on waste and the need for recycling.
Product protection - RPCs ensure optimal storage and transportation conditions, reducing mechanical damage and spoilage.
Hygienic safety – After each use, RPCs are thoroughly cleaned and disinfected with antimicrobial agents, eliminating pathogens from the supply chain.
Environmental efficiency – Compared to single-use packaging, the RPC system significantly lowers water, energy, and fossil fuel consumption.

Environmental Benefits of Using RPC Packaging

By switching from cardboard boxes to reusable RPCs, Rajska d.o.o. has achieved major environmental benefits:

  • 79% lower impact on global warming, equal to a reduction of 72 metric tons of CO₂ — equivalent to driving 554,278 km in a passenger car or preserving 34 hectares of forest.
  • 62% less water consumption, saving 19,028 m³ of water — equal to 317,134 average showers per year or 8 Olympic-sized swimming pools.
  • 58% less fossil fuel consumption, or 588 GJ of energy — equivalent to 16 m³ of oil or the annual energy consumption of 41 households.

Broad Implementation of Sustainable Practices at Rajska d.o.o.

Beyond the use of RPC packaging, Rajska d.o.o. continuously enhances its environmental standards through:

  • Hydroponic tomato cultivation, enabling controlled growth conditions, reduced chemical usage, and optimal resource efficiency.
  • Use of natural pollinators (bumblebees) instead of chemical agents, supporting biodiversity.
  • Rainwater harvesting and usage, reducing freshwater consumption, with irrigation systems tailored for greater resource efficiency.
  • A combination of renewable energy sources, including solar energy for production facilities, thereby reducing dependence on fossil fuels.
